Antioxidant RCA-626
DESCRIPTION
Antioxidant RCA-626 is a phosphite ester stabilizer which is superior to other phosphite ester in the effective protection of polymers’ color. As a secondary antioxidant, it has good synergistic with primary antioxidant and is usually used in combination antioxidant(such as 1010, 1076) to prepare composite antioxidant which improves the thermo-stability of polymer processing.
PROPERTY: Solube in organic solvents like toluene, dichloromethane and slightly soluble in alcohol, but insoluble in water.

APPLICTION
• It is often blended with phenolic principle antioxidant (such as 1010) to prepare composite antioxidant.
• It is widely applied in PE, PP, PS, PA,PC, ABS and many other polymer materials.
• The amount to be used may be 0.1%-0.3%..
